ORDER signed by Magistrate Judge Dale A. Drozd on 10/24/2013 TRANSFERRING CASE to United States District Court, Eastern District of California - Fresno Division; ORDERING that all future filings reference case number: 1:13-cv-01717 JLT (SS); ORDERING that all future filings be filed at United States District Court, Eastern District of California, 2500 Tulare Street, Fresno, CA 93721. Old case number: 2:13-cv-02051 DAD (SS). (Michel, G)
